For those unfamiliar with the series, "Into the Dark" is a horror anthology that features a new story every month. The show is produced by Blumhouse Productions, a renowned production company known for their work on horror films such as "The Purge" and "Get Out." Each episode is carefully crafted to deliver a fresh and terrifying experience, often incorporating elements of psychological horror, the supernatural, and the unknown.
